About the company
The State Street SPDR S&P Retail ETF (XRT) is designed to replicate, before fees and expenses, the overall investment performance of the S&P Retail Select Industry Index. This fund offers investors focused access to the comprehensive retail segment of the S&P Total Market Index (TMI). It covers a broad spectrum of retail activities, including, but not limited to, Apparel, Automotive, Broadline, Computer & Electronic, Consumer Staples Merchandise, Drug, Food, and Other Specialty Retailers.
